How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own Milwaukee?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Downtown Milwaukee Studio Apartments | $1,388 | $695 | $6,531 |
| Downtown Milwaukee 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,802 | $522 | $7,505 |
| Downtown Milwaukee 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,549 | $627 | $10,000+ |
| Downtown Milwaukee 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,864 | $699 | $10,000+ |
| Downtown Milwaukee 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,395 | $1,442 | $4,300 |
